Across Kenya, millions of people still struggle to access safe, clean drinking water. In many growing communities, families rely on aging and overstretched water systems that are either non-functional, or can no longer keep up with demand. As a result, women and children often spend hours waiting for water or are forced to use unsafe sources, putting their health at risk. This borehole rehabilitation in Garrissa County is a Sadaqah Jariyah dedicated in loving memory of Dr. El Tantawy Attia. Once restored, it will provide clean, reliable water to approximately 300 households, ensuring that every life it touches becomes a source of continuous reward. This project will rehabilitate and upgrade an existing borehole system in Saka Ward, Garissa County, improving access to safe and reliable water for approximately 300 households.

The planned rehabilitation work includes:
-Constructing a larger, elevated steel water tank to meet the needs of the growing population
-Rehabilitating the main pipeline to improve water flow and reduce water loss
-Extending the pipeline from a new borehole, allowing clean water to reach more homes.
The upgraded borehole system is designed to run continuously, providing a sustainable and dependable source of safe water for the entire community.
